The Hexadecimal Color #BAD491 is a contrast shade of Tan. #BAD491 RGB value is rgb(186, 212, 145). RGB Color Model of #BAD491 consists of 72% red, 83% green and 56% blue. HSL color Mode of #BAD491 has 83°(degrees) Hue, 44% Saturation and 70% Lightness. #BAD491 color has an wavelength of 567.74074nm approximately. The nearest Web Safe Color of #BAD491 is #CCFF99. The Closest Small Hexadecimal Code of #BAD491 is #BC9. The Closest Color to #BAD491 is #D2B48C. Official Name of #BAD491 Hex Code is Feijoa. Triad, Tetrad and SplitComplement of #BAD491
Triad, Tetrad, and Split Complement are hex color schemes used in art to create harmonious combinations of colors.
The Triad color scheme involves three colors that are evenly spaced around the color wheel, forming an equilateral triangle. The primary triad includes red, blue, and yellow, while other triadic combinations can be formed with different hues. Triad color schemes offer a balanced contrast and are versatile for creating vibrant and dynamic visuals.
The Tetrad color scheme incorporates four colors that are arranged in two complementary pairs. These pairs create a rectangle or square shape on the color wheel. The primary Tetrad includes two sets of complementary colors, such as red and green, and blue and orange. This scheme provides a wide range of color options and allows for both strong contrast and harmonious blends.
The Split Complement color scheme involves a base color paired with the two colors adjacent to its complementary color on the color wheel. For example, if the base color is blue, the Split Complement scheme would include blue, yellow-orange, and red-orange. This combination maintains contrast while offering a more subtle and balanced alternative to a complementary color scheme.
